Role Summary
Design, model, and optimize high-speed optical transceivers and end-to-end links for data center and AI applications. Collaborate with IC, packaging, and reliability teams to translate system requirements into manufacturable, scalable transceiver architectures.
Work includes component selection, system-level tolerance analysis, signal integrity and DSP techniques, simulation, and correlation with experimental data to meet bandwidth, efficiency, and reliability goals.

Responsibilities
Primary duties include system design, modeling, verification, and experimental validation.
- Lead design of optical transceiver products from concept through implementation.
- Define specifications and develop end-to-end optical system models (DSP, drivers, TIAs, lasers, modulators, photodetectors).
- Perform signal integrity analysis and implement/simulate equalization techniques (FFE, DFE, MLSD, pre-emphasis).
- Define verification and testing requirements for transceivers and components.
- Analyze impact of impairments (noise, crosstalk, non-linearity, reflections) on system performance.
- Conduct numerical and analytical simulations under realistic operating conditions.
- Correlate simulation models with experimental data at module and component levels.
Requirements
Must-have technical skills and hands-on experience.
- Experience with transceiver design and high-speed optical communication systems and components.
- Familiarity with direct-detection and coherent optical communication architectures.
- Experience modeling optoelectronic components using tools such as VPIphotonics, MATLAB, or Python.
- Familiarity with advanced DSP techniques (linear and decision-feedback equalization).
- Knowledge of modeling common impairments in high-speed optical links.
- Hands-on experience with high-speed optical component measurements (oscilloscopes, spectrum analyzers, etc.).
